2010-02-26 3 views
1

Прежде всего, я хочу быть ясным: I удалось подключиться к Интернету на BlackBerry Simulator (запустите MDS, убедитесь, что у него есть разрешения, Порт 8080 и т. Д.)Сетевое подключение Blackberry Simulator перестает работать через некоторое время

Это сделал работа на некоторое время. Например, загружает google.com без проблем.

Затем я пытаюсь открыть мой сайт (тот, который я отлаживаю). Он открывается в первый раз без проблем. Но после того, как я нажму «обновить», я получаю «Requesting ...» в нижней части экрана, а индикатор выполнения идет slooooowly (логарифмически приближается к концу - что указывает на то, что он фактически ничего не делает, кроме ожидания чего-то) , и как только он достигнет конца (который занимает несколько минут), отображается сообщение об ошибке: «Ошибка связи с выбранной службой мобильной передачи данных. Сервер может быть занят. Повторите попытку позже. Если проблема не устранена, обратитесь к администратору ".

После некоторого болезненного копания в garba ... err ... research, я обнаружил, что он снова начинает работать, если я удалю все * .dmp файлы в каталоге RIM, а затем перезапустите MDS и Simulator. Но эта операция также имеет другой эффект - сброс всех настроек Simulator (включая настройку «Включить JScript» и историю браузера), что является настоящей болью.

Я попытался свести к минимуму страницу, чтобы локализовать проблему, и нашел интересную вещь: после того, как страница становится достаточно малой, ей удается загрузить второй раз. А может быть, даже третье. Но тогда - то же самое. Это заставляет меня думать, что проблема имеет какое-то отношение к количеству данных, полученных симулятором.

Если у кого-нибудь есть какие-либо советы по этому вопросу, я был бы очень признателен.

Чтобы ответить на некоторые вопросы заранее:

  1. Проблема заключается в том не с самого сайта. Он открывается и работает нормально на «большом» компьютере, на моем КПК WinMobile и на iPhone.

  2. Перезапуск симулятора не помогает. Удаляет только все файлы * .dmp.

  3. Эта проблема не возникает на реальном Blackberry. Только на Симуляторе.

  4. Blackberry думаю, что есть подключение к сети. Если бы он думал, что нет связи, он сразу же отобразит сообщение об ошибке, без длинной строки «Requestinng ...».

  5. Веб-страница не слишком тяжелая (всего менее 20 тыс. Штук во второй раз), но она содержит около десятка «включенных» файлов - CSS и скриптов.

  6. Да, я пытался отключить скрипты. То же самое происходит.

ответ

Смежные вопросы